创建ASPX页面是一个涉及多个步骤的过程,包括设计用户界面、编写后端代码以及将它们整合在一起,以下是一个详细的指南,帮助你从零开始创建一个ASPX页面。
准备工作
在开始之前,确保你已经安装了以下工具:
Visual Studio(推荐使用最新版本)
.NET Framework 或 .NET Core SDK
创建新项目
打开Visual Studio并创建一个新的ASP.NET Web应用程序项目,选择“ASP.NET Web Application (.NET Framework)”模板,然后点击“下一步”。
步骤 | 操作 |
1 | 打开Visual Studio |
2 | 选择“创建新项目” |
3 | 选择“ASP.NET Web 应用程序” |
4 | 命名项目并选择保存位置 |
5 | 点击“创建” |
配置项目
在创建项目后,你会看到一个配置向导,选择“MVC”模板,这将为你生成一个基本的MVC结构,点击“创建”。
添加控制器
右键点击“Controllers”文件夹,选择“添加” -> “控制器”,选择“MVC 5 控制器 空”,命名为HomeController
,然后点击“添加”。
编写控制器代码
打开HomeController.cs
文件,添加以下代码:
using System.Web.Mvc; namespace YourNamespace.Controllers { public class HomeController : Controller { // GET: /Home/Index public ActionResult Index() { return View(); } } }
创建视图
右键点击“Views/Home”文件夹,选择“添加” -> “视图”,命名为Index.cshtml
,然后点击“添加”。
编写视图代码
打开Index.cshtml
文件,添加以下HTML代码:
@{ ViewBag.Title = "Home Page"; } <!DOCTYPE html> <html> <head> <title>@ViewBag.Title</title> </head> <body> <div> <h2>Welcome to the Home Page</h2> <p>This is a sample ASP.NET MVC application.</p> </div> </body> </html>
运行应用程序
按下F5
键或点击“调试” -> “启动调试”,Visual Studio将会编译并运行你的应用程序,你应该会看到浏览器中显示了“Welcome to the Home Page”。
部署到服务器
当你准备好将应用程序部署到生产环境时,可以选择以下几种方法之一:
使用FTP上传到Web服务器
使用持续集成/持续部署(CI/CD)工具,如Jenkins、Azure DevOps等
直接在目标服务器上构建和发布
FAQs
Q1: 如何更改默认的路由配置?
A1: 默认情况下,ASP.NET MVC应用程序使用RouteConfig.cs
文件中的路由配置,你可以编辑这个文件来更改默认的路由设置,如果你想更改默认的控制器和动作,可以修改routes.MapRoute
方法中的参数。
Q2: 如何在ASP.NET MVC中实现用户认证?
A2: 你可以使用ASP.NET Identity来实现用户认证,安装必要的包(如Microsoft.AspNet.Identity.EntityFramework
),然后在你的项目中添加相关的引用,配置Startup.Auth.cs
文件中的身份验证选项,在你的控制器中使用[Authorize]
属性来保护特定的动作或整个控制器。
小编有话说
创建ASPX页面不仅仅是编写代码那么简单,它还涉及到理解MVC模式、掌握Razor语法以及熟悉HTML和CSS,希望这篇指南能帮助你顺利地创建第一个ASPX页面,如果你有任何问题或需要进一步的帮助,请随时留言!
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。